Rainwater Harvesting Systems is an environmentally conscious plumbing service that involves the planning and setup of systems to collect, store, and reuse rainwater for secondary applications. These systems typically feature filtration components, tanks, and collection areas, enabling sustainable water use in gardening, sanitation, and general cleaning. Properly configured systems help cut expenses and support environmental sustainability
